Visual documentation of the Chernobyl catastrophe encompasses photographs and videos captured before, during, and after the 1986 explosion and subsequent meltdown at the Chernobyl Nuclear Power Plant in Pripyat, Ukraine. These range from official images taken by Soviet authorities to personal snapshots from residents and liquidators, offering a diverse range of perspectives on the disaster. Examples include images of the destroyed reactor, the abandoned city of Pripyat, and the effects of radiation on the environment and human health.

Accessing and interpreting images related to the Chernobyl disaster requires careful consideration of their source, context, and potential limitations. The following tips offer guidance for navigating this complex visual landscape.
Tip 1: Consider the Source. Images originating from official Soviet sources may reflect a particular narrative or downplay certain aspects of the disaster. Conversely, citizen-captured images might offer more personal perspectives but lack the technical detail of official documentation. Critically evaluate the source’s potential biases and motivations.
Tip 2: Verify Authenticity. The internet contains manipulated or misattributed images. Cross-reference images with reputable sources, such as official archives or academic publications, to ensure authenticity.
Tip 3: Understand the Context. An image’s meaning can change drastically depending on its context. Research the date, location, and circumstances surrounding the image’s creation to accurately interpret its significance.
Tip 4: Acknowledge Limitations. Photographs capture a single moment in time and may not represent the full scope of the disaster. Consider the limitations of a static visual medium and seek out diverse sources, including videos, written accounts, and scientific reports, for a more complete understanding.
Tip 5: Be Respectful. Many images depict human suffering and loss. Approach these visuals with sensitivity and respect for the individuals and communities affected by the tragedy.
Tip 6: Seek Expert Analysis. Academic researchers, historians, and photojournalists can provide valuable insights into the meaning and significance of specific images. Consulting expert analyses can enhance understanding and avoid misinterpretations.

Frequently Asked Questions about Chernobyl Disaster Imagery
Visual documentation of the Chernobyl disaster often raises questions. This section addresses common inquiries regarding the authenticity, availability, and ethical considerations surrounding these images.
Question 1: Are all online images of the Chernobyl disaster authentic?
Not all images circulating online are authentic. Some may be misattributed, edited, or even fabricated. Verification through reputable sources, such as official archives or photojournalists’ collections, is crucial.
Question 2: Where can one find verified photographs and videos of the disaster?
Verified materials can be found in archives like the Chernobyl Museum, the National Archives of Ukraine, and through reputable news organizations and documentary filmmakers. Academic databases and scholarly publications also offer curated collections.
Question 3: Is it ethical to share or use these images, considering the human suffering they depict?
Sensitivity and respect are paramount when sharing or using images depicting human suffering. Prioritize educational and informational purposes over sensationalism, and provide appropriate context. Consider the potential impact on survivors and their families.
Question 4: Do the images accurately represent the disaster’s long-term impact?
While images powerfully convey the disaster’s impact, they offer a snapshot in time. They should be viewed alongside scientific reports, personal testimonies, and historical accounts for a comprehensive understanding of the long-term effects.
Question 5: Can images be used for commercial purposes?
Commercial use of images depicting the Chernobyl disaster requires careful consideration. Sensitivity, respect for victims, and appropriate licensing are essential. Exploiting the tragedy for profit is widely considered unethical.
Question 6: How can one contribute to responsible documentation of the disaster?
Responsible documentation involves accurate attribution, contextualization, and respectful presentation of visual materials. Supporting reputable archives and researchers helps ensure the preservation and accurate interpretation of this important historical record.
